The Njeng of Cameroon

The Njeng of Cameroon, numbering approximately 29,500 people, are Engaged yet Unreached.
They are described as an indigenous community of Cameroon and can also be known as Nzanyi, Nyen, Njen.
They are an Indigenous people, with Nzanyi as their ethnic/kinship group and are in the Chadic people cluster of the Sub-Saharan African.
Their primary religion is Islam - Sunni.
They primarily speak Nzanyi.
